The F10 does have DRL (Daytime Running Lights), or at least it has in the rest of Europe...

On the F10 (and other new BMW's), the DRL is the angel eyes (corona rings in BMW speak) that serve as both parking lights and DRL. When in use as DRL they shine brighter than when they are parking lights. Just try to use the light switch and see if you don't have the same feature as well.

The DRL can be switched on/off in the iDrive menu, check if the DRL box is ticked.
